Eigen3 Scale a Matrix

Следующие вызовы opencv позволяют мне масштабировать (вверх или вниз) изображение на основе плавающего значения >>scale<< и существующего изображения cv::Mat objetc:

cv::Mat resized(image.rows * scale, image.cols * scale, CV_8UC3);
cv::resize(image, resized, resized.size(), 0, 0);

Есть ли что-то подобное, чтобы можно было выполнить такое преобразование с матрицами в Eigen3. Я пытался прочитать доступную документацию по Scaling, но я не в состоянии понять это, и действительно ли это предназначено для этого.

Как бы вы перешли от матрицы 1000x1000 к матрице 2000 x 2000 (интерполируя значения)?

Спасибо за ваше время.

0 ответов

Другие вопросы по тегам